Nursing Home Director (Hosp. Op.) jobs in Lowell, MA

Nursing Home Director (Hosp. Op.) directs and conducts the activities of the hospital's nursing home in accordance with established hospital policies. Recommends changes to improve nursing home and reviews ongoing activities. Being a Nursing Home Director (Hosp. Op.) communicates with patients to ensure quality care. May require an advanced degree. Additionally, Nursing Home Director (Hosp. Op.) typically reports to top management. The Nursing Home Director (Hosp. Op.) manages a departmental sub-function within a broader departmental function. Creates functional strategies and specific objectives for the sub-function and develops budgets/policies/procedures to support the functional infrastructure. Deep knowledge of the managed sub-function and solid knowledge of the overall departmental function. To be a Nursing Home Director (Hosp. Op.) typically requires 5+ years of managerial experience.   • Tewksbury Hospital, part of the Massachusetts Department of Mental Health (DMH), is seeking a dynamic Director of Nursing to provide oversight and direction to the nursing department and maintain a recovery-oriented, trauma-informed environment in our Psychiatric Unit. As an essential member of our healthcare leadership team, you will oversee and guide our Nursing Department, ensuring the highest standards of professional practice and patient care. Your responsibilities include establishing and monitoring practice standards in alignment with accrediting bodies such as the Joint Commission, CMS, and DMH. You will provide direction to senior nursing leadership, fostering an environment of excellence and accountability.


    Collaboration is at the heart of this role as you coordinate with various hospital committees and medical management structures. you will play a vital role in ensuring fair labor practices and fostering effective communication with external stakeholders, including DMH, DPH, and community-based providers. Additionally, you will play a vital role in monitoring recruitment and retention activities, as well as staff deployment, will be key to maintaining patient safety and operational efficiency. Your commitment to a recovery-oriented, person-centered approach will be central to our mission of providing compassionate care to all individuals we serve.     Duties and Responsibilities (these duties are a general summary and not all inclusive):

    • Provide oversight and direction to the Nursing Department.
    • Establish and monitor professional nursing practice standards, policies and procedures.
    • Ensure that nursing practice meets the standards for the Joint Commission, CMS, and DMH.
    • Monitor performance of senior nursing leadership.
    • Ensure that supervision of nursing practice is professionally implemented at all levels.
    • Coordinate with key committees and medical management structures including but not limited to Hospital Leadership, DPH Chief Nursing Officer, infection control, pharmacy, medical records, quality improvement, and other required hospital committees.
    • Monitor management of staff recruitment and retention activities.
    • Monitor efficient deployment of staff to ensure patient safety and manage overtime.
    • Interface with human resources and labor management to ensure fair application of Bargaining Unit contracts in the workplace.
    • Ensure that Nursing Department takes an active part in effective interface, coordination, and communication with DMH, DPH, and community-based providers particularly regarding admission and discharge transitions.
    • Exercise recovery, person-centered approach, and trauma informed knowledge-based philosophies.

    Preferred Qualifications:

    • Experience in inpatient psychiatric hospitals and/or community psychiatry with similar patient populations.
    • Proficient in healthcare administration principles and practices and understanding of methods for evaluating nursing practices.
    • Demonstrated progressive leadership and managerial experience, including strong interpersonal and organizational skills.
    • Skilled in directing, teaching, supervising, and evaluating nursing staff. Ability to organize, manage, and supervise quality patient care across multiple psychiatric units.
    • Thorough understanding of nursing theories and supervisory principles, particularly in psychiatric nursing setting.
    • Experience conducting interviews and making recommendations for hiring and promotions.
    • Experience with trauma-informed principles, person-centered approach, and recovery principles.
    • Comprehensive knowledge of psychopathology across all life stages. Familiarity with current psychopharmacology and other psychiatric treatment interventions.
    • Knowledgeable about Joint Commission Standards, CMS Regulations, and survey tracer methodology.
    • Proficiency with MS Office including Outlook, Teams, Word, Excel, and PowerPoint.
    • Given the population served, bilingual or multilingual fluency.

    About Tewksbury Hospital:

    Tewksbury Hospital operates a 370-bed facility and a campus of over 700 acres of land. Its patient care services are provided under the auspices of the Department of Public Health and Mental Health. Joint Commission accredited LTAC hospital that provides high quality, comprehensive treatment, care, and comfort to adults with chronic medical and mental illness. A full range of services are provided including 24/7 Nursing, Nurse Practitioners, Medicine as well as psychiatric and psychological services, a 6- bed dialysis unit, clinical laboratory, radiology, respiratory care, nutrition, speech/language, pathology, occupational therapy, physical therapy, therapeutic recreation and arts, and pharmacy.

    MINIMUM ENTRANCE REQUIREMENTS:
    Applicants must have at least (A) five (5) years of full-time or, equivalent part-time, professional, administrative, supervisory, or managerial experience in a particular specialty (i.e. scientific, professional, or technical) and must possess current license and/or registration requirements established for the performance of the position, of which (B) at least one (1) year must have been in a project management, supervisory or managerial capacity or (C) any equivalent combination of the required experience and substitutions below.
    Substitutions:
    I. A certificate in a relevant or related field may be substituted for one (1) year of the required (A) experience.
    II. A Bachelor's degree in a related field may be substituted for two (2) years of the required (A) experience.
    III. A Graduate degree in a related field may be substituted for three (3) years of the (A) required experience.
    IV. A Doctorate degree in a related field may be substituted for four (4) years of the (A) required experience.

Lowell is a city in the U.S. Commonwealth of Massachusetts. Located in Middlesex County, Lowell (along with Cambridge) was a county seat until Massachusetts disbanded county government in 1999. With an estimated population of 109,945 in 2014, it is the fourth-largest city in Massachusetts, and the second-largest in the Boston metropolitan statistical area. The city is also part of a smaller Massachusetts statistical area called Greater Lowell, as well as New England's Merrimack Valley region.
